Output eddf552e1d04659dc92c90baf4adf080d971b197583fc9660b5749902d0bbfee:0

value
593635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54ae90332a78a6c0f9c93d31690ad8233a98a907 OP_EQUAL
address
39QmoXWhjeiCe2i8HQ5htQ5sbpjhrFF6z1
transaction
eddf552e1d04659dc92c90baf4adf080d971b197583fc9660b5749902d0bbfee
confirmations
287186
spent
true